**Changelog — FareForge defaults update**

Heads up for the sync: we flipped a few defaults in the FareForge rules engine this week. Flat-rate fallback now kicks in when no zone rule matches, instead of throwing. Also bumped the rule evaluation cap and turned on weight-band caching by default, since basically everyone was enabling it anyway. Nothing breaking, but staging behaved differently until we redeployed. The new effective defaults are as follows.

deployment values, baguf-fahif:
olidor:
  pin: 7820
  tenant: silax
  seal: seal_6de6d0cf
  metrics_host: metrics.olidor.crelvodata.test
  standby_team: lamys
  escalation: fraox-druix
  nonce: feffcc

Support team: most configuration lives in `parity.yml` — check intervals, tolerance percentage (default 1.5%), and the channel list. Alert routing is controlled by `PARITY_ALERT_MODE`; set it to `digest` for hotels that complain about noise. Rate pulls go through the aggregator gateway, which enforces per-client quotas, so never share configs between tenants. The gateway credential is defined in the env file on the line that follows.

sealed setting: LEDGER_TOKEN20=6148d35bbb480b0ab79e

Night Shift Onboarding — Spare Hardware Store, Corvel Plaza

The spare-hardware room on level 2 holds replacement keyboards, drives, and patch leads for overnight swaps. Take only what the ticket specifies and log it on the wall sheet before leaving. Lights stay on a ten-minute timer; the door locks automatically. If a swap fails, bag the faulty unit and shelve it under Returns. Enter using the keypad code below.

turnstile pass: bdg-YEOZLM-79341408

# Pagination config — Lanternfish Public API
#
# Welcome aboard. All list endpoints are cursor-paginated; offset params
# were removed in v3. PAGE_SIZE_DEFAULT=25 and PAGE_SIZE_MAX=100 are hard
# caps enforced at the gateway, not per-route. Cursors are opaque — never
# parse them client-side or in tests. Raising PAGE_SIZE_MAX needs a perf
# review first. Cursors are signed before leaving the service, and the
# signing secret is set on the line directly below.

vault entry, yagef-bahop: COURIER_KEY29=5cc62eb51255862256337c33c5be9